In a modern sports newsroom, the most interesting story is not always on the pitch. It can emerge as a cold system alert: "Domain Mismatch Notice." That message appeared when a tennis data analyst was asked to cover two English football matches involving Manchester City vs Coventry City and Manchester United vs Everton. The refusal was not stubbornness. It was a warning about using the wrong analytical framework. Football and tennis speak two different statistical languages. Football needs xG, pressing data, off-ball movement; tennis works with serve percentages, break points and Hawk-Eye. Applying tennis metrics to football would create false conclusions. For Vietnamese sports media, this is a lesson: assign the right specialist to the right sport. Respecting data boundaries is not weakness; it is the foundation of credible journalism. A writer who knows his limits will wait for reliable data before publishing. When the data truly arrives, the article will be worth reading.
